Left Lago Vista Marina about 10 am Sunday 12 May with the intention of checking LMB in shallow water. Using Zoom Fat Albert in a greenish color on a 1/4 oz jig head tied to 8 lb mono. First tried a rocky bank and got lots of bites but only one solid hook up, but the fish jumped and threw the lure back at me. Moved over to a grassy bank and on the third cast got a solid hook up that promptly starting stripping drag. After what seemed like a long battle, but was probably only 10 or 15 minutes, I got the fish shown in the photo to the boat and finally in the boat. I tried to take a selfie, but the fish was too heavy. Two fishermen in a nearby boat generously offered to take a couple of pictures for me--thanks again guys. I released the fish and it seemed to be OK. Got my old heart beating fast there for a while.
